A Practical Path Away from Legacy Endpoint Management
Sophos Enterprise Console has historically provided centralized administration for endpoint protection in on-premises environments. Over time, however, many organizations find that the surrounding infrastructure becomes difficult to maintain. The management server may rely on an older operating system, database components may require attention, endpoint groups may no longer match the current business structure, and policy exceptions may have accumulated without clear ownership. Remote and hybrid work also introduce new management challenges because devices are not always connected to the corporate network. A migration project creates an opportunity to address these operational issues instead of simply reproducing them in a new platform.
FourTeck approaches Sophos Enterprise Console migration as a controlled cybersecurity change program. The work starts with understanding the existing endpoint estate, not with removing software. We review the current management architecture, endpoint counts, operating-system mix, server workloads, update paths, group structure, policy design, exclusions, scheduled scans, application control requirements, device control settings, web controls, tamper-protection considerations, branch locations, and remote user patterns. This baseline helps define what must be preserved, what should be redesigned, and what can be retired.
The target environment and migration method depend on licensing, supported operating systems, security objectives, endpoint connectivity, business applications, maintenance windows, and the condition of the existing console. Some endpoints may move smoothly through an automated or centrally coordinated process, while others may need manual remediation because of stale records, damaged installations, inactive devices, connectivity limitations, or conflicting security products. FourTeck helps separate these cases early so the main rollout is not delayed by a small number of difficult machines.
Why This Migration Matters for Business Security
Reduce Legacy Infrastructure Risk
An ageing management server can become a security and availability concern. Migration allows the organization to review obsolete dependencies, remove unnecessary administrative exposure, and adopt a more supportable operating model.
Improve Endpoint Visibility
A clean transition helps reconcile active devices, inactive records, duplicate systems, unprotected endpoints, and machines that have not reported recently. Better inventory supports better security decisions.
Standardize Policies
Legacy environments often contain overlapping policies and historical exceptions. Migration is the right time to simplify groups, document exclusions, align controls with business roles, and assign clear owners.
Support Remote and Hybrid Teams
Modern endpoint management must account for devices outside the office. The migration plan should address internet-based communication, remote deployment, user availability, bandwidth, and support escalation.
Control Operational Disruption
A phased plan reduces the likelihood of widespread failures. Pilot groups reveal application conflicts, update issues, performance concerns, and user-impacting behavior before broad deployment.
Create a Documented Baseline
The finished project should leave the IT team with a clearer inventory, policy map, administrative model, exception register, and support process than it had before migration.

Configuration and Buyer Guidance
A reliable quotation requires more than an endpoint count. The project team should know how many endpoints are active, how many are servers, how many users work remotely, which operating systems are present, whether devices regularly connect to the corporate network, and whether any endpoints run specialist software. The current console version, management-server operating system, database condition, endpoint agent versions, and existing update architecture also influence the migration method.
Policy complexity is another major factor. A company with one standard workstation policy is very different from an organization with separate rules for finance, developers, laboratories, point-of-sale systems, manufacturing devices, terminal servers, database servers, executives, and remote users. Each exception should be reviewed because outdated exclusions can weaken protection, while missing exclusions can interrupt business applications. FourTeck helps categorize policies into mandatory controls, business-required exceptions, temporary exceptions, and obsolete settings.
Buyers should also decide what success means. A technically completed installation is not enough if devices are missing, alerts are ignored, administrators are not trained, or support responsibilities are unclear. Useful acceptance criteria may include a target percentage of endpoints reporting correctly, successful protection updates, validated policy assignment, tested application functionality, confirmed server performance, completed exception remediation, and documented administrator access. These criteria should be agreed before broad rollout.

Discovery, Inventory, and Dependency Mapping
The discovery phase determines whether the migration will be predictable. FourTeck begins by identifying the systems that participate in endpoint management: the console server, database, update managers, distribution points, endpoint groups, administrative accounts, directory integration, network paths, remote-access dependencies, and backup arrangements. We review how endpoints receive updates, how policies are assigned, how exceptions are approved, and how administrators respond to alerts. This operational context is as important as the software version.
Endpoint records are then compared with business reality. Devices that have not communicated recently may be retired, disconnected, reimaged, renamed, or simply unable to reach the management server. Duplicate entries can appear after reinstallation or hardware replacement. Server records may require separate ownership because maintenance windows and application dependencies differ from user workstations. The inventory is categorized so that each group receives an appropriate migration path.
Dependency mapping also covers line-of-business software, encryption, backup agents, monitoring tools, VPN clients, remote support utilities, database engines, email applications, development tools, and other security products. Endpoint changes can affect performance or application behavior, particularly on systems with strict latency, file-access, or service requirements. The migration plan should therefore include representative devices from each important workload in the pilot.
Policy Translation and Security Control Alignment
Moving endpoint software is only one part of the project. Existing controls must be interpreted and mapped to the target environment. FourTeck reviews malware protection settings, scanning behavior, update schedules, web controls, application restrictions, device controls, data-related policies where applicable, exclusions, alert thresholds, and tamper protection. The objective is not to copy every historical setting without review. The objective is to preserve valid business requirements while removing unnecessary complexity.
Policy mapping benefits from a role-based approach. Standard office users may share a common baseline, while finance teams, developers, executives, server administrators, and specialist systems may require controlled variations. Group design should be understandable to future administrators. Names should reflect departments, locations, or device roles, and policy precedence should be documented. When exceptions are required, they should include a reason, owner, approval date, affected system, and review date.
A migration can also expose gaps between written policy and actual practice. For example, the business may believe removable media is restricted, but old exceptions may allow broad access. A server may have extensive scanning exclusions that are no longer justified. A remote-user group may not receive the same web controls as office users. FourTeck highlights these differences so the customer can make informed decisions before the final rollout.
Pilot, Staged Rollout, and Validation
The pilot group should represent the environment rather than only include easy devices. A balanced pilot may include a standard office laptop, a desktop with specialist software, a remote user, a branch user, a management device, and selected non-critical servers. This approach reveals communication issues, installation conflicts, performance changes, and policy behavior before the migration reaches a large population.
During the pilot, FourTeck validates installation status, endpoint reporting, update health, policy assignment, security events, user experience, application functionality, network usage, and administrative workflows. Problems are recorded with their cause, remediation, and decision. Some issues may require a revised deployment package, removal of conflicting software, firewall-rule changes, proxy adjustments, or manual cleanup. The rollout proceeds only after the agreed acceptance conditions are met.
The production migration is then divided into manageable waves. Departments with similar applications may be grouped together, branches may be scheduled around local working hours, and servers may follow application-specific maintenance windows. Progress reporting should distinguish successful endpoints, pending devices, offline systems, failed installations, devices requiring user action, and systems excluded by agreement. This transparency prevents the project from appearing complete while unresolved endpoints remain unprotected.

Frequently Asked Questions
What is Sophos Enterprise Console migration?
It is the planned transition of endpoint security administration from an existing Sophos Enterprise Console environment to a current target platform or management model. The work can include inventory reconciliation, policy mapping, pilot deployment, endpoint migration, validation, exception handling, documentation, and retirement planning for legacy infrastructure.
Can FourTeck migrate all endpoints at once?
A phased migration is normally safer than a single broad change. Pilot devices help identify application, network, installation, and policy issues. Production rollout can then proceed by department, location, device type, or maintenance window. The final sequence depends on endpoint count and business risk.
What information is needed for a migration quotation?
Useful information includes console version, management-server platform, endpoint count, server count, operating-system mix, remote-user count, branch locations, policy complexity, application dependencies, licensing status, maintenance windows, and the intended target environment.
Will existing policies and exclusions be preserved?
Valid controls can be mapped, but a migration should not automatically reproduce every historical setting. FourTeck reviews policies and exclusions with the customer to determine which are required, which need redesign, and which can be retired. Target capabilities are version and subscription dependent.
How are remote endpoints handled?
Remote endpoints require special planning for connectivity, deployment rights, user availability, internet bandwidth, reboot requirements, VPN dependencies, and support escalation. Some devices may migrate remotely, while others may need user assistance or an onsite session when they return to the office.
Can servers be included in the same project?
Yes, subject to scope and compatibility. Servers are usually handled separately from workstations because they have stricter maintenance windows, application dependencies, performance considerations, exclusions, and rollback requirements. Critical servers should be tested by workload type before wider rollout.
What happens to devices that fail migration?
Failed devices are placed into an exception workflow. The cause may involve stale installations, conflicting software, missing permissions, offline status, proxy issues, damaged services, or unsupported operating systems. Each device is remediated, retried, manually handled, or formally excluded according to the agreed process.
When can the legacy console be retired?
Retirement should occur only after active endpoints have migrated, exceptions are resolved or accepted, reporting is validated, administrators can manage the target environment, backups and records are retained as required, and the customer approves decommissioning. The exact sequence depends on the environment.
